Opposites attract in these two reader-favorite stories featuring the Stanislaskis! Falling for Rachel For passionate lawyer Rachel Stanislaski, work is her life. Assigned to watch over teenage delinquent Nicholas LeBeck, the last thing Rachel needs is Nick's hotheaded stepbrother storming into her courtroom. Zack Muldoon is protective and stubborn, but whether he likes it or not, he needs Rachel's help-both to keep Nick out of trouble and to reconnect with his younger brother. Rachel knows the importance of a family bond, but she hasn't considered what excitement-or complications-a blossoming romance could add to their agreement. But Zack and Rachel's chemistry is hard to ignore, and the two could be falling for each other faster than they realize. Convincing Alex Detective Alex Stanislaski thought he'd seen it all-until he mistakenly arrests the bold soap opera writer Bess McNee. Committed to understanding her characters, Bess often looks for research opportunities to help her write the best she can-and accidentally being arrested gives her the best opportunity of all. She decides to follow the sexy detective around to get ideas for her show, but Bess will soon discover that Alex is not only perfect for research but maybe a perfect match for herself, as well. Now all she has to do is convince him she's right… Non sono state trovate descrizioni di biblioteche |
